Walnuts, in shell — Gross Production Value in Western Africa
Western Africa: Walnuts, in shell — Gross Production Value was 454,011 1000 Int$ in 2024. ▲ Rising
Walnuts, in shell — Gross Production Value in Western Africa, 2013–2024
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in 1000 Int$.
Analysis
Western Africa recorded 454,011 1000 Int$ for walnuts, in shell — gross production value in 2024.
The figure is down 0.9% on the previous year and up 99.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, walnuts, in shell — gross production value in Western Africa peaked at 457,944 1000 Int$ in 2023 and was at its lowest, 227,275 1000 Int$, in 2013.
That places Western Africa 18th out of 22 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 12 years of available data.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
